Following similar steps of elected officials in Washington D.C., Utah Gov. Spencer Cox is spearheading the state’s own push to bolster quantum technology development with a new executive order.

The technology, often used to create tools in computing, sensing and communications by applying the principles of quantum physics, has been in the eye of leaders across the country, including President Donald Trump, who signed an executive order in June directing his cabinet to accelerate its deployment.
